Part 1: Find the missing number in the ratio
To find the missing number, we look at how the numbers change from one side of the equals sign to the other. We can multiply or divide both parts of the ratio by the same number.
1) $12 : \_\_\_ = 3 : 8$
* Look at the first numbers: To get from $3$ to $12$, you multiply by $4$ ($3 \times 4 = 12$).
* Do the same to the second number: $8 \times 4 = 32$.
* Answer: 32
2) $42 : \_\_\_ = 6 : 5$
* Look at the first numbers: To get from $6$ to $42$, you multiply by $7$ ($6 \times 7 = 42$).
* Do the same to the second number: $5 \times 7 = 35$.
* Answer: 35
3) $56 : \_\_\_ = 8 : 7$
* Look at the first numbers: To get from $8$ to $56$, you multiply by $7$ ($8 \times 7 = 56$).
* Do the same to the second number: $7 \times 7 = 49$.
* Answer: 49
4) $\_\_\_ : 8 = 9 : 2$
* Look at the second numbers: To get from $2$ to $8$, you multiply by $4$ ($2 \times 4 = 8$).
* Do the same to the first number: $9 \times 4 = 36$.
* Answer: 36
5) $48 : \_\_\_ = 6 : 7$
* Look at the first numbers: To get from $6$ to $48$, you multiply by $8$ ($6 \times 8 = 48$).
* Do the same to the second number: $7 \times 8 = 56$.
* Answer: 56
6) $\_\_\_ : 36 = 10 : 9$
* Look at the second numbers: To get from $9$ to $36$, you multiply by $4$ ($9 \times 4 = 36$).
* Do the same to the first number: $10 \times 4 = 40$.
* Answer: 40
7) $24 : \_\_\_ = 4 : 7$
* Look at the first numbers: To get from $4$ to $24$, you multiply by $6$ ($4 \times 6 = 24$).
* Do the same to the second number: $7 \times 6 = 42$.
* Answer: 42
8) $7 : \_\_\_ = 28 : 44$
* Look at the first numbers: To get from $28$ down to $7$, you divide by $4$ ($28 \div 4 = 7$).
* Do the same to the second number: $44 \div 4 = 11$.
* Answer: 11
---
Part 2: Find the unknown variable
These work the same way as the problems above, but we use letters like $j$, $x$, $y$, and $l$ instead of blank lines.
9) $15 : j = 3 : 5$
* Compare the known numbers: To get from $3$ to $15$, multiply by $5$.
* Apply to the variable: $5 \times 5 = 25$. So, $j = 25$.
* Answer: $j = 25$
10) $27 : 30 = x : 10$
* Compare the known numbers on the right side: To get from $30$ down to $10$, divide by $3$.
* Apply to the left side: $27 \div 3 = 9$. So, $x = 9$.
* Answer: $x = 9$
11) $24 : y = 8 : 9$
* Compare the known numbers: To get from $8$ to $24$, multiply by $3$.
* Apply to the variable: $9 \times 3 = 27$. So, $y = 27$.
* Answer: $y = 27$
12) $5 : 2 = 30 : l$
* Compare the known numbers: To get from $5$ to $30$, multiply by $6$.
* Apply to the variable: $2 \times 6 = 12$. So, $l = 12$.
* Answer: $l = 12$
---
Part 3: Write any two equivalent ratios
To find equivalent ratios, you can multiply (or divide) both numbers in the ratio by the same amount. There are many correct answers here; below are simple examples using multiplication.
13) $8 : 7$
* Multiply by 2: $16 : 14$
* Multiply by 3: $24 : 21$
* Answer: $16 : 14$ and $24 : 21$
14) $4 : 7$
* Multiply by 2: $8 : 14$
* Multiply by 3: $12 : 21$
* Answer: $8 : 14$ and $12 : 21$
15) $11 : 12$
* Multiply by 2: $22 : 24$
* Multiply by 3: $33 : 36$
* Answer: $22 : 24$ and $33 : 36$
16) $4 : 13$
* Multiply by 2: $8 : 26$
* Multiply by 3: $12 : 39$
* Answer: $8 : 26$ and $12 : 39$
